About Ridgeview Healthcare & Rehab Center

+
Nestled in the heart of Shenandoah, Pennsylvania, Ridgeview Healthcare & Rehab Center stands as a trusted pillar of skilled nursing and rehabilitative care in Schuylkill County. Located at 200 Pennsylvania Avenue, this facility serves residents and families throughout the anthracite coal region with dedicated, around-the-clock nursing support and structured rehabilitation programs designed to restore function and promote long-term wellness. Ridgeview's skilled nursing team delivers comprehensive care for individuals recovering from surgery, stroke, or serious illness, as well as those requiring long-term nursing oversight. Licensed nursing staff, physical and occupational therapists, and social services coordinators work in concert to create individualized care plans that address each resident's medical, emotional, and personal needs. Shenandoah itself offers a close-knit, historically rich community that many seniors and families find comforting. The borough's walkable downtown along Centre Street features local diners, pharmacies, and shops that give the area a genuine small-town character. Just minutes away, the Schuylkill Mall in Frackville provides convenient access to major retailers, dining, and services. Locust Lake State Park, roughly 10 miles to the west, offers serene natural scenery for families visiting loved ones who appreciate the outdoors. For medical continuity, residents benefit from proximity to Good Samaritan Regional Medical Center in Pottsville—approximately 12 miles away—one of the region's leading acute care hospitals. Geisinger St. Luke's Hospital in Orwigsburg, about 15 miles southeast, further broadens the network of specialty and emergency medical services available to Ridgeview's residents. The facility is operated as a for-profit limited liability company, a structure that allows for streamlined decision-making and facility investment. The management team's commitment is reflected in the quality of clinical staffing, the upkeep of the physical environment, and the focus on outcomes-driven rehabilitation. For families navigating the transition to skilled nursing care, Ridgeview Healthcare & Rehab Center offers a familiar community setting, strong clinical infrastructure, and a location well-connected to the medical and everyday resources of Schuylkill County.

What types of care does Ridgeview Healthcare & Rehab Center provide? +

Ridgeview Healthcare & Rehab Center specializes in skilled nursing care, which includes 24-hour licensed nursing oversight, short-term post-acute rehabilitation (following surgery, stroke, or hospitalization), and long-term residential nursing care for individuals with complex medical needs. Physical, occupational, and speech therapy services are typically part of the rehabilitation programming.

What hospitals are close to Ridgeview in Shenandoah, PA? +

The two primary hospitals serving the Shenandoah area are Good Samaritan Regional Medical Center in Pottsville (approximately 12 miles away) and Geisinger St. Luke's Hospital in Orwigsburg (approximately 15 miles southeast). Both provide emergency, surgical, and specialty care and coordinate regularly with skilled nursing facilities in Schuylkill County.

What is Shenandoah, PA like as a place for seniors? +

Shenandoah is a historic borough in Schuylkill County with deep roots in Pennsylvania's anthracite coal heritage. It has a close-knit community feel, a walkable downtown with local shops and eateries along Centre Street, and easy access to larger amenities at the Schuylkill Mall in nearby Frackville. The area's natural surroundings—including Locust Lake State Park—make it a peaceful and familiar setting for seniors who have ties to the region.
